Jaguar TCS Racing drivers Antonio Felix da Costa and Mitch Evans have confirmed there will be no ‘papaya rules’ style orders as they embark on Formula E Season 12 as close friends.
Despite da Costa’s unhappy spell at Porsche, he will join Evans at Jaguar this season, aiming to maintain the momentum from last season’s success.
The team overcame early-season challenges to secure second place in the Drivers’ Championship through Nick Cassidy.
Both drivers have expressed confidence in their ability to navigate potential on-track battles with respect and maturity, focusing on teamwork and empowerment.
Evans emphasized the seamless partnership with da Costa and their shared goal of achieving success on the track.
The Formula E season kicks off in São Paulo before moving on to Mexico for Rounds 2 and 3.
